In markets where bonding stamina, clean handling, and product look all matter, suppliers progressively turn to water based adhesive systems for packaging, labeling, protective movies, tapes, and several layered products. Unlike older systems that depend greatly on solvents, a water based adhesive uses water as the primary carrier, which can simplify processing and help reduce strong smells and unpredictable exhausts in manufacturing atmospheres.One factor water based adhesive is widely made use of is its flexibility throughout various substrates. In numerous cases, the chemistry starts with acrylic emulsion, which gives the adhesive a solid base for quality, adaptability, and balanced tack.In protective packaging, Surface Protective Film products depend greatly on adhesive style. A well-formulated water based adhesive can supply the controlled bond required for this objective.The very same design principles are very important in tape manufacturing. A bopp tape item, for instance, needs adhesive residential or commercial properties that sustain rapid application, reliable sealing, and compatibility with high-speed converting lines. BOPP film is extensively utilized in packaging since it provides good toughness and clearness, but the tape's actual performance depends on the adhesive coating. Since they can use constant coating behavior and effective conversion, water based adhesive systems are frequently selected for certain bopp tape applications. In some cases, suppliers might compare water based adhesive with solvent based adhesive relying on the required tack, maturing resistance, and line speed. Solvent based adhesive can still be the better selection in applications that require aggressive initial grab or special resistance features, however numerous producers choose the procedure advantages of water birthed systems where they fit the spec.Acrylic emulsion provides the main backbone in numerous contemporary adhesive blends, yet it is rarely the only element. Crosslinking helps the adhesive film come to be stronger and much more secure after drying, which can be vital when items are subjected to heat, moisture, or mechanical anxiety. The amount and type of crosslinker have to be picked thoroughly, due to the fact that excessive crosslinking can lower wet tack or make a detachable adhesive harder to peel off cleanly.While acrylic systems normally offer a variety of useful homes, tackify resin can enhance first dampness and boost wet-out on challenging surface areas. In a water based adhesive, the interaction between acrylic emulsion, tackify resin, and crosslinker establishes whether the final item really feels instant and soft or extra controlled and long lasting.Processing additionally plays a significant duty in adhesive performance. A coating machine should use the water based adhesive evenly and at the right thickness to make sure consistent outcomes. Discover just how solution choices and coating conditions form outcomes, and see why it stays a sensible choice for contemporary production.From a functional point ofview, among the biggest advantages of water based adhesive is its function in cleaner manufacturing operations. Contrasted with numerous solvent based adhesive systems, water borne formulations generally supply a much more comfy working environment since they minimize solvent smell and might simplify particular taking care of worries. This can be especially important in centers generating consumer packaging, labels, and protective products where worker comfort and item tidiness matter. It also supports applications where look is very important, given that acrylic emulsion-based adhesives often dry clear and are less likely to tarnish when effectively created.Water based adhesive is not automatically the finest option for every application. Solvent based adhesive still has an area in demanding markets where high instant tack, resistance to difficult environmental conditions, or bonding to especially tough substratums is needed. Some converters select one chemistry over the various other based on machine rate, drying capability, end-use temperature variety, or the demand for removability. The trick is to match the adhesive to the work instead of thinking one system can cover every need. In a lot of cases, the choice boils down to trade-offs between processing benefit, last efficiency, and expense efficiency.Surface Protective Film applications provide a clear example of these trade-offs. For temporary protection on shiny plastics or sleek steels, the adhesive has to grasp strongly sufficient to remain in area, yet not so boldy that elimination harms the surface. When matched with the appropriate crosslinker and tackify resin, a water based adhesive based on acrylic emulsion can provide the best balance. The film must also remain stable throughout storage space and delivery, which suggests the adhesive can not flow exceedingly or lose stability in warm. If the film is meant for extended exterior use, formula needs end up being even stricter because weather exposure includes an additional layer of intricacy.Packaging converters and tape producers also pay very close attention to compatibility with the end product framework. In bopp tape, the film, adhesive, and procedure problems should work together effortlessly. A good adhesive not just bonds well however additionally sustains efficient unwind, clean cutting, and secure roll development. Even a well-designed water based adhesive can underperform if the coating machine is not adjusted appropriately. That is why development groups often examine peel toughness, shear resistance, maturing habits, and application efficiency under sensible manufacturing problems.
